Why Eye Mask With CPAP Nose Mask Is Necessary
I found that using an eye mask with my CPAP nose mask made a big difference in my sleep quality. The CPAP mask can sometimes let in small amounts of air, and that airflow can dry out my eyes or make them feel irritated. With an eye mask, I get extra protection from that air leak, and my eyes stay more comfortable through the night.
I also noticed that the eye mask helps block out light, which makes it easier for me to fall asleep and stay asleep. Since CPAP therapy already takes some getting used to, anything that helps me relax and sleep deeper is a big benefit. The added darkness creates a calmer sleep environment, especially if I wake up during the night.
For me, the combination of a CPAP nose mask and an eye mask gives better overall comfort. My face feels more settled, my eyes are less dry, and I sleep more peacefully. It is a simple addition, but it can make CPAP therapy feel much easier to stick with every night.
My Buying Guides on Eye Mask With Cpap Nose Mask
1. What I Look for First: Fit and Comfort
When I shop for an eye mask with a CPAP nose mask, comfort is my first priority. I want something that sits gently on my face without pressing too hard on my nose, cheeks, or eyes. Since I may wear it for hours, I look for soft materials, adjustable straps, and a design that doesn’t leave marks in the morning.
2. I Check CPAP Compatibility
Not every eye mask works well with a CPAP nose mask. I make sure the shape of the eye mask leaves enough space around my nose area so the CPAP mask can seal properly. If the eye mask interferes with the CPAP fit, it can cause leaks and make sleep uncomfortable.
3. I Prefer Light-Blocking Design
A good eye mask should block out light completely. I usually choose one with a contoured shape or deeper eye pockets so it doesn’t press directly on my eyelids. This helps me relax faster and stay asleep longer, especially if I’m sensitive to light.
4. I Pay Attention to Breathability
Since I’m wearing both an eye mask and a CPAP nose mask, I want materials that feel breathable and cool. I look for fabrics that don’t trap too much heat or make my skin sweaty. A lightweight, skin-friendly design makes a big difference for all-night use.
5. I Choose Adjustable Straps
Adjustable straps are important to me because my head size and sleeping position can change how the mask feels. I want straps that stay secure without slipping, but also don’t pull my hair or create pressure points. A flexible fit helps me sleep more naturally.
6. I Look for Skin-Friendly Materials
Because this product sits close to my face, I prefer hypoallergenic and soft materials. I usually check for memory foam, silk, cotton, or other gentle fabrics. If I have sensitive skin, I avoid rough edges or synthetic materials that might irritate me.
7. I Consider My Sleeping Position
My sleeping position matters a lot. If I sleep on my side, I need an eye mask with a low-profile design so it doesn’t shift or press against my CPAP nose mask. If I sleep on my back, I have a little more flexibility, but I still want a secure and comfortable fit.
8. I Look for Easy Cleaning
I always check how easy it is to clean the mask. Since it touches my skin every night, I want a product that I can wash regularly without losing shape or softness. Removable covers or machine-washable materials are a big plus for me.
9. I Review Noise and Bulk
A bulky mask can feel distracting, especially when I’m trying to sleep. I prefer a slim, quiet design that doesn’t make rustling sounds when I move. The less I notice it, the better I sleep.
10. I Compare Value, Not Just Price
I don’t buy based on price alone. I look at the overall value—comfort, durability, CPAP compatibility, and how well it blocks light. Sometimes spending a little more gives me a much better sleep experience, which is worth it to me.
